Preparing equipment for rework

Before looking for where to use the unit, you need to carry it out diagnosis and cleaning. An old motor removed from the refrigerator will most likely be contaminated with oil and dust, and its tubes may be cut or distorted. First, remove any remaining refrigerant, if there is any left, and wash the housing with a degreasing solvent.

It is critical to identify the inlet and outlet pipes. To do this, briefly apply power to the windings (observing safety precautions) and blow into the tubes. The one from which it blows is discharge outlet, and the one that draws in air is the entrance. Sometimes there are already markings on the housing, but it is better to double-check experimentally.

⚠️ Attention: Never leave a running compressor without connecting to the cooling system or receiver for a long time. It can overheat in 15–20 minutes, since in the refrigerator it is cooled by circulating freon, and in an open system this heat sink is absent.

For further work you will need a basic set of tools, including a soldering iron, a set of wrenches and materials for sealing connections. Don't forget to check the condition start relayas it is often the weak link during secondary use.

Creating a homemade compressor for airbrushing

One of the most popular areas where you can use a compressor from a refrigerator is creating an installation for aerography. Artists and modelers value such homemade stations for their low noise level and the ability to produce a stable flow of air without pulsations, if the system is assembled correctly.

The key element here is the receiver - a container for storing air. Old fire extinguishers or gas cylinders with a volume of 10–20 liters are often used as it. It must be installed on the receiver reducer with a pressure gauge, which allows you to regulate the outlet pressure, which is critical for fine paint work.

Why do you need a moisture trap?

During the compression process, the air heats up and then cools in the receiver, which causes moisture to condense in it. If this condensation gets into the airbrush, it will ruin the design and may cause corrosion of the tool. Therefore, the installation of a moisture-oil separator is mandatory.

The assembled system is connected to the airbrush via a flexible hose. Thanks to the high performance of the refrigeration motor, you can work continuously for 20-30 minutes, after which the unit will need a short rest to cool down.

Use as a compressor for an aquarium

Owners of large aquariums or small reservoirs are often looking for powerful solutions for water aeration. Standard membrane compressors often cannot cope with a depth of more than 1 meter, while a piston unit from a refrigerator easily overcomes this resistance.

To adapt to an aquarium, you do not need high pressure, so connecting to a high-pressure receiver is not necessary. The main thing is to ensure the purity of the supplied air. To do this, a fine filter is installed at the inlet pipe, and at the outlet there is a valve system that prevents the reverse flow of water.

Noisy operation in a living room can be a problem, so such a system is often placed in a separate room (caisson) or a noise-absorbing polyurethane foam box is built around it. This allows you to use even old models ZIL or Don without discomfort for household members.

The effectiveness of such a system lies in the ability to connect multiple sprayers (aeration stones) around the entire perimeter reservoir. Performance a refrigeration compressor allows you to saturate hundreds of liters of water with oxygen, which is impossible for standard aquarium pumps.

Inflating tires and pneumatic tools

If you are looking for where to use a compressor from a refrigerator in the garage, then creating a mobile station for inflating tires is an excellent option. Although the productivity (liters per minute) of household refrigeration motors is lower than that of industrial analogues, a pressure of 6–8 atmospheres is quite enough for cars and bicycles.

To implement this idea, you will need to assemble a full-fledged pneumatic system. The basis is a metal receiver (cylinder), on which are mounted: a safety valve (relieves pressure when the norm is exceeded), a pressure gauge for control and a ball valve for connecting a hose with a crocodile.

It is important to understand the limitations: such a compressor is not intended for long-term continuous operation under load. It is effective in short-term mode: inflate one tire and let the engine cool. This is an ideal option for pumping up a stuck wheel or bicycle.

Parameter Refrigeration compressor Industrial compressor
Maximum pressure up to 10 atm up to 50 atm and above
Performance low (25-50 l/min) high (200+ l/min)
Mode work short-term long-term (S1)
Noise level low high

Sewage cleaning and pneumatic tools

The power of the air jet created by the piston motor allows it to be used for cleaning clogged sewer pipes. A special tip is immersed in the pipe, and a sharp hydraulic shock or powerful stream of air breaks through a plug of dirt and hair.

Also on the basis of such a unit you can assemble simple pneumatic tools: spray guns for construction work, blow guns for cleaning electronics dust, or even a pneumatic nailer (although the latter may not be powerful enough for frequent use).

When working with sewer or construction dust, it is critical to protect the compressor itself. There must be a high-quality air filter at the inlet pipe, otherwise abrasive particles will quickly destroy piston group and the cylinders.

⚠️ Attention: When using the compressor to purge systems or work with chemically active substances, make sure that the material of the gaskets and hoses is resistant to aggressive environments. Solvent vapors can destroy rubber structural elements.

Technical nuances and safety

Operation of equipment not originally intended for operation in an open cycle requires compliance with strict safety rules. The refrigerator motor is sealed and filled with oil, which circulates inside. When operating in supercharger mode, some of this oil may be ejected along with the air.

To solve the problem of “oil mist,” a separator or fine filter is installed at the outlet of the receiver. This is especially important if you use a compressor for aerography or painting, where oil on the surface is unacceptable.

The electrical part also requires attention. The original starting relay is designed to operate in a certain temperature range. If you take the compressor into an unheated garage in the winter, the relay may not operate during a cold start. In such cases, it is recommended to use forced crankcase heating or keep the unit warm.

Do not forget about grounding. The metal housing of the compressor and receiver must be reliably grounded, since if the insulation breaks down (which happens with old equipment), dangerous voltage may appear on them.

Frequently asked questions (FAQ)

How many atmospheres can a compressor from a refrigerator really produce?

Theoretically, the piston group can create a pressure of up to 20–25 atmospheres before jamming or destruction, but standard relays and design are designed to operate in a circuit of up to 10–12 atmospheres. For domestic needs, it is safe to limit the pressure 6–8 atmospheres.

Is it necessary to change the oil in the compressor during refurbishment?

Changing the oil is not recommended and is often impossible without opening the sealed housing (which will disrupt the balancing and tightness). However, if the compressor drives oil a lot, you can try installing a more efficient one oil separator at the outlet. In some cases, craftsmen carefully drain some of the old oil through a cut tube and fill in special synthetic oil for compressors, but this requires high qualifications.

Is it possible to use a compressor from an inverter refrigerator?

With inverter models (LG Inverter, Samsung Digital Inverter) everything is more complicated. They are controlled by special electronics that supply current at a certain frequency. Simply applying 220V to them will not work - they will not start. To use them, you need a native control unit or a complex frequency converter, which makes modification economically impractical for a beginner.

How long can a converted compressor work?

With proper operation (20 minutes of operation / 10 minutes of rest mode, the presence of a receiver and a thermal relay), the unit can last for years. However, the service life of the bearings and piston group in intensive mode will be less than in a refrigerator, where it works intermittently.
